Long Island Compost Corporation 100 Urban Ave, Westbury, NY 11590 Phone: (516) 334-6600 Directions 100 Urban Ave, Westbury, NY 11590 Phone: (516) 334-6600 Website: https://www.usbiopower.com/long-island-compost